Private accident most common cause of non-natural death
Last year, 5.4 thousand persons in the Netherlands died a non-natural death. Non-natural death includes fatal accidents, suicide, murder and manslaughter. Most victims died in accidents.
More than 500 bankruptcies in August
In August this year, 510 businesses and institutions (excluding one-man businesses) in the Netherlands were declared bankrupt, nearly 50 more than in July.
Number of bankruptcies virtually unchanged
In November, 530 businesses and institutions (excluding single-owner businesses) in the Netherlands went bankrupt. This is approximately the same number as in October.
